AIKIDO OF WESTCHESTER
100 Mamaroneck Avenue, 2nd Floor
(914) 946-7805
Aikido of Westchester is a studio that specializes in Japanese martial arts and swordsmanship. They teach self-defense, discipline and mind-body training applying Aikido principles. This training is believed to build self-confidence, and self-esteem. The fee for teens is $70 per month.

YWCA
515 North Street
(914) 949-6227
The membership fee for teens is $45 per year. The YWCA offers a variety of different programs for their members. Their programs that are specifically targeted for teens are swimming, gymnastics, yoga, water polo, sailing, martial arts, and fitness. They also offer a life-guarding course for $350 to non-members. In addition, they have a girl's empowerment group called GEMS. It assists teen girls in developing cultural awareness, and college and career paths. There are no requirements -any young woman can join. Rates and class offerings are subject to change. Please contact the YWCA for details.

WHITE PLAINS RECREATION AND PARKS
85 Gedney Way
(914) 422-1336
The Department of Recreation and Parks provide recreational activities for city residents of all ages. Check out the following activities available for teenagers:

WINTER ACTIVITIES
Basketball Open Gym At Post Road School on Thursdays from 7:30-9:30 PM. School ID required.
Swimming Instructions WPHS pool on Saturdays beginning January for a total of 8 sessions. Classes for all levels. Registration required: $75.
Open Session Ice Skating Ebersole Ice Rink, Friday nights from 8 -10 PM. Session on Saturday from 12-4 PM and Sunday 1-4 PM. $3.
Skiing Day Trips Trips to mountains within 3 hour driving distance, Saturday December to March.

TEENS WITH DEVELOPMENTAL DISABILITIES
Expressive Arts/Enrichment Learn basic art skills through playing games, socialization & music enrichment.
Special Olympics Gym/Swim Special Olympics training and other organized gym activities.
Special Olympics Bowling At the White Plains Bowl AMF on Saturdays from 12:30 PM - 2:30 PM.

For all seasonal activities, you MUST have a Recreation ID Card. You can get your card at the Recreation office for $3. Fees for activities vary.

WHITE PLAINS YOUTH BUREAU
11 Amherst Place
(914) 422-1378
The City of White Plains Youth Bureau is committed to providing programs that foster positive youth development. The Youth Bureau is composed of 5 departments; After School Services, Project Hope, Neighborhood Services, Youth Employment Services and Alternatives. These are some of the activities that are offered free of charge at the Youth Bureau. Registration required for participation.
